Perhaps I should clarify this statement a bit. I _hate_ the default remote. One of the first things I wind up doing is deleting it and creating a new one. At least git-clone has the -o flag to setup your own name, which then the tools (git-fetch and git-push) cannot find. Anytime I use git-fetch, git-pull or git-push I am always giving it a remote name, or a remote name and a refspec. So having these tools default to 'origin' is of little to no value to me. -- Shawn.
